I specifically said Rich Rod and the rise of MSU. MSU sucks now...and I think partially thats because Hoke then Harbaugh started to shut off the state. PSU got guys like Hamler.
Cass Tech was like our Glenville. It was a damn near lock.
In 2009 MSU got 3 out of 4 top players in the state. 7 out of the top 10. Michigan got #2 and #7.
In 2010 MSU again gets the top player in the state. Michigan gets ONE player in the top 10.
2011 top player goes to Tennessee, MSU gets #2 and 3 in the top 10. Michigan gets 2.
By the 2012 class Brady Hoke is in full effect.
...Michigan doesn't get the top kid but gets 8 of the top 12!
And just like that Michigan starts getting closer to MSU and eventually starts to pull away.
MSU used to be an L preseason, then it was a toss up...now it's a clear W. We took away their base. Hoke stared it and Harbaugh finished it.
2013 Michigan gets the top 2, 5 out of 10. And off we go.
I'm not going to say it IS the reason but I absolutely think it played a big part. We could've gotten someone with the career of Onwenu elsewhere in the country. Solid career.
But if we did that, Onwenu goes to Michigan St and now we're not going against some guy who could barely sniff Michigan's second team. That made a difference, IMO.
It wasn't the difference makers, as in one player, per se. It was the collective. Pissed off average Michigan players now at MSU can beat Michigan. And that's what happened.
